  <dc:description xmlns:dc="http://purl.org/dc/elements/1.1/">This report contains the methodology used to process traffic survey data obtained using AIS together with ARPA and visual observations for the purposes of the vessel traffic assessment. This report also contains the outputs of an analysis of vessel to vessel encounters undertaken for the present and future case scenarios with and without the wind farm. These outputs show the impact the wind farm would have on vessel encounter frequency. 
The analysis was extended to include encounter frequency levels in the proximity of the three platforms that reside close to the Triton Knoll site boundary. These platforms are the A1D, A2D and the B1D. This analysis also included the impact on vessel encounters with the platforms.</dc:description>
